Tourism Minister Inspects Ongoing Chabimura Beautification Works

Tripura Tourism Minister Sushanta Chowdhury inspected the ongoing Chabimura tourism development project aimed at transforming the iconic eco-tourism destination into a world-class attraction. The beautification and infrastructure upgrade, expected to be completed by October, will enhance visitor facilities and boost Tripura’s tourism sector significantly.

The state government has launched an ambitious development project to transform Chabimura, one of the most scenic and popular tourist destinations in the state. Known as the “Amazon of Northeast India” due to its mesmerizing natural beauty, lush greenery, and unique landscape, Chabimura is now undergoing extensive beautification and infrastructure enhancement works.

The project, which is expected to be completed by October this year, is being implemented by the Tourism Department as part of the government’s broader strategy to attract more domestic and international tourists to the state. The initiative seeks to improve tourist-friendly infrastructure, enhance visitor experiences, and establish Chabimura as a premier eco-tourism destination in the Northeast region.

As part of the ongoing development efforts, Tourism Minister Sushanta Chowdhury visited the project site on Wednesday to assess the progress of the works. During the inspection, the minister reviewed various components of the project and interacted with officials overseeing its implementation.

Emphasizing the importance of quality and timely execution, Chowdhury directed the executing agencies to maintain high construction standards and ensure that all works are completed within the stipulated timeline. He stressed that the successful completion of the project would significantly contribute to Tripura’s tourism growth and create new opportunities for local communities.

Following the field inspection, a detailed review meeting was conducted to evaluate the progress of the project and discuss strategies for improving tourism-related infrastructure and services. The meeting focused on enhancing visitor management systems, strengthening amenities, and ensuring a more comfortable and enjoyable experience for tourists visiting Chabimura.

Several senior officials and public representatives attended the inspection and review meeting, including ADC Executive Member C.K. Jamatia, MLA Ranjit Das, Tourism Secretary Uttam Kumar Chakma, and Tourism Director Prashant Badal Negi. Officials from the Tourism Department, district administration, and local leadership also participated in the discussions.

The foundation stone ceremony for the project has already been completed, and construction activities are progressing steadily. Once finished, the upgraded facilities are expected to improve accessibility, visitor convenience, and the overall appeal of the destination.

Chabimura, famous for its spectacular rock carvings along the Gomati River and its rich natural surroundings, has long been considered one of Tripura’s tourism gems. The ongoing development initiative is expected to elevate its status further, drawing greater tourist footfall and contributing to the economic development of the region.

With the state government prioritizing tourism as a key growth sector, the Chabimura development project is being viewed as a landmark initiative that will strengthen Tripura’s position on the national and international tourism map while showcasing the state’s rich natural and cultural heritage.
